Abstract

Livestock breeding has been one of the main branches of animal husbandry in Ukraine including Slobozhanshchina (east of Ukraine). Breeding of small horned animals is the most important component of cattle breeding as the above category of ruminant animals is less whimsical to feeding and maintenance conditions. The worsening of the above conditions leads to the decrease in the animal productivity, their body resistance and the state of their immune system and it leads to re-infestation of the animals by helminths, eimeria and other zooparasites that periodically occurred on the objects of our research. Economical loss from some zooparasites and their associations in the above category of farm animals is connected with the improper feeding, decrease in the young animal preservation, retardation of their growth and development as well as with the disturbances of the reproductive function in the animals of the older age, the decrease in the quality and quantity of products and the increase in the forage cost. The publications made by the staff of the parasitology department of Kharkiv State Zooveterinary Academy and the results of the last coproscopic investigation of the animals that was carried out in autumn 2017 proved that the farm of small horned animals in the Training and Practical Complex of plant and animal husbandry in Kharkiv State Zooveterinary Academy (TPC KhSZVA) had been periodically unfavorable and there were outbreaks of invasive diseases connected with the regular breaking of the animal management, improper keeping and feeding conditions, breaking of veterinary and sanitary requirements. The research was planned and conducted in connection with the detection of zooparasite associations of different combinations in the sheep and with the appearance of veterinary preparations in the market macrolidic drug – «Ivermecvet 1 %». The aim of the investigation was to analyze the epizootic situation on the above farm in TPC KhSZVA, to practice coproscopic diagnosis of trichurosis in sheep and to develop more effective anthelminthic drug to control the above association of zooparasites and to work out more effective health measures for the above unfavorable farm and with the help of the publication we would like to share our experience to the owners of other unfavorable farms in the eastern part of Ukraine. Materials and methods. Fifty five unfavorable sheep of Precos breed from the collection herd of TPC KhSZVA were taken for the investigation. The standardized methods of coproscopy – flotation by Fulleborn and sedimentation were used for the laboratory diagnosis. By the results of the study it has been found out that the sheep in TPC KhSZVA at the beginning of the stall period of maintenance were unfavorable as for trichurosis (EI=59,3 %), strongylatosis of the digestive tract (79,6 %) and eimeriosis (57,4 %). The main pathogenic factor was trichurosis invasion that coursed simultaneously of rumen- and- intestinal strongilatosis and eimeriosis invasion. The above invasions were caused by of two species – Trichuris skrjabini and Trichuris ovis, the latter ones prevailed (1:9). Three kind of protozoa were detected in the composition of eimeriosis association – Eimeria ninaekohlyakimovae, Eimeria arloingi and Eimeria faurei. Eimeria ninaekohlyakimovae prevailed among them. 79,6 % of sheep were invaded by strongylates – parasites of the digestive tract, nematodiruses prevailed (69,8 %). The representatives of the family Strogylidae (esophagostomes) and numerous representatives of the family Trichostrongylidae prevailed in the composition of the detected strongylates. As the rate of the invasion by strongylates was comparatively low and in the form of parasite-bearing (65,1 %) we think that their role in the pathogenesis of zooparasitocenosis was a secondary one. Three and four-componet associations prevailed in the given zooparasitocenosis. It has been determined that classical flotation method by Fulleborn for the laboratory diagnosis of trichurosis in sheep is of no value but sedimentation method allowed us to diagnose the disease and to monitor the course of the invasive process as well as to determine the curative efficiency of the anthelminthic drugs used by us. «Ivermecvet 1 %» when injected subcutaneously at the dose of 0,5 ml per 25 kg of weight to the sheep having trichurosis and strongylatosis of the digestive tract was of 100 % efficiency and the above drug was recommended to treat animals of the above unfavorable farm.
